I think that the issue here is not about syntax as much as it is
about semantics:
As others said, this is equivalent to dynamic language's eval() or
to D's string mixin and the this raises the question of hygiene
which sadly has no good solution in D.

The main concern is this:
In what context are the symbols 'a' and 'b' evaluated?

At the moment they cannot be correctly evaluated at the caller
context and do not allow:
sort!("a.foo()> b.bar()")(whatever);

That does work. What doesn't work is calling nonmember functions
looked
up in the context of the caller.

Andrei

The lowering will unfortunately solve little. I don't see how

sort!"a > b"(array);

is horrible but

sort(a, b; array) { return a > b; }

is beautiful and clear. Besides, that return is bizarre - did you mean
return from the comparison or the caller? Ruby chose the latter, which I
think is very sensible, but in that case you have a more difficult time
returning locally.

Not at all. The last executed statement is what gets returned. And that
doesn't only apply to blocks, but to normal functions:

def foo
1
end

That would work if and only if it were designed into the language from
day one - now it's too late. I encourage you to work out through various
cases (if/else, switch, loops, returning void vs. a value) to see this
will have considerable difficulties in D.

Andrei
